Minimum System Requirements

First, let's talk about the bare minimum. These are the specs you need to just get the game running – think of it as the entry ticket to the warzone. Don't expect to crank up the graphics settings to ultra, but you should be able to play without your PC bursting into flames. Keep in mind that meeting just the minimum requirements might mean sacrificing some visual fidelity or dealing with lower frame rates, especially during intense combat scenarios. The goal here is to get the game running smoothly enough to be enjoyable, even if it's not the prettiest experience.

  • Operating System: Windows 7 SP1 (64-bit)
  • Processor: Intel Core i5-4460
  • Memory: 8 GB RAM
  • Graphics: NVIDIA GeForce GTX 750 Ti or AMD Radeon R7 265
  • DirectX: Version 11
  • Network: Broadband Internet connection
  • Storage: 50 GB available space

Recommended System Requirements

Now, let's move on to the recommended system requirements. These are the specs you should aim for if you want to enjoy World War 3 with higher graphics settings and smoother frame rates. Meeting these requirements will give you a much better gaming experience, allowing you to appreciate the game's visuals and react more quickly in intense combat situations. Think of it as the sweet spot for enjoying the game as the developers intended.

  • Operating System: Windows 10 (64-bit)
  • Processor: Intel Core i7-4790K
  • Memory: 16 GB RAM
  • Graphics: NVIDIA GeForce GTX 970 or AMD Radeon RX 580
  • DirectX: Version 11
  • Network: Broadband Internet connection
  • Storage: 50 GB available space

Can Your PC Handle World War 3?

Alright, guys, now it's time to put your PC to the test. Take a look at your system specs and compare them to the minimum and recommended requirements. If you're not sure how to find your specs, here's a quick guide:

  • Operating System: Press the Windows key, type "About your PC," and press Enter.
  • Processor and Memory: In the "About" window, you'll find information about your processor and installed RAM.
  • Graphics Card: Press the Windows key, type "Device Manager," and press Enter. Expand the "Display adapters" section to see your graphics card.

Once you have your specs, compare them to the requirements listed above. If you meet or exceed the recommended requirements, you're good to go! If you only meet the minimum requirements, you can still play the game, but you might need to adjust your graphics settings for optimal performance. If your PC doesn't meet the minimum requirements, it might be time for an upgrade.

Upgrading Your PC for World War 3

If your PC falls short of the requirements, don't despair! Upgrading your system can significantly improve your gaming experience and allow you to enjoy World War 3 to its fullest. Here are a few key areas to consider when upgrading:

  • Graphics Card: This is often the most important upgrade for gaming. A newer graphics card will provide a significant boost in performance, allowing you to play the game at higher settings and with smoother frame rates.
  • Memory: Upgrading to 16 GB of RAM can also improve performance, especially if you're currently running with 8 GB or less. More RAM can reduce stuttering and improve overall system responsiveness.
  • Processor: If your processor is significantly below the recommended specs, upgrading to a newer CPU can also improve performance. However, this might also require a new motherboard, so it can be a more expensive upgrade.
  • SSD: If you're still using a traditional hard drive, upgrading to an SSD can dramatically improve loading times and overall system responsiveness. This won't necessarily improve frame rates, but it will make the game feel much snappier.
